Yahoo’s David Roth on Paid Search and Branding

Near the end of September, Yahoo began a new branding campaign in an effort to re-shape the Internet giants image. WebProNews caught up with David Roth, the Director of Search Marketing at Yahoo, to talk about the re-brand and specifically, the paid search element of it.
